# Service Accounts — Lintline Baseline

Quick note for reviewers: the static-analysis baseline file (`lintline.base`) is regenerated nightly by the `baseline-bot` service account, not by humans. If a PR touches it manually, push back. The bot fetches suppressions from the Findings API and commits the refreshed file. To reproduce the bot's run locally, you'll need its API key, included here.

app token of fajop-fahif = qvz4-AnML

Runbook: report export timezones. Exports from Ledgerpine must render in the tenant's local zone, not UTC — reviewers, flag any direct `utcnow()` calls in export code. The converter service reads zone mappings from the tenant registry and needs an auth credential to do so. Its env file must contain this line:

secret setting of taduf-tagug: COURIER_KEY20=27cde0ec716990747019

Handover note — backup tape run

Taking over the weekly tape rotation while Darrah is on leave. The off-site set goes out Friday mornings in the grey lockbox; the returning set comes back on the same run. Keep the box upright and out of direct sun. Log both directions in the transport sheet. The courier hand-over instruction follows below.

dispatch memo: the sorius tamius courier leaves the praeth ledger at gate 4873 under passcode 928014